Reducing thick plants is a critical aspect of landscape management, assisting to bring back order, enhance looks,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can limit airflow, decrease sunshine penetration, and develop opportunities for pests and disease. Pruning and thinning are the primary methods for managing thick or unruly greenery, enabling plants to flourish while preserving a regulated look. The process involves selectively getting rid of excess branches, stems, and foliage, constantly thinking about the natural growth habit of each types. Timing is vital; some plants respond best to pruning throughout dormancy, while blooming ranges may need post-bloom cutting to preserve blossoms. Appropriate method ensures cuts are tidy and located to encourage healthy brand-new development. In addition to enhancing plant health, minimizing overgrowth enhances ease of access and exposure in the landscape Pathways, driveways, and outdoor living spaces end up being more secure and more welcoming. Long-lasting upkeep strategies avoid future overgrowth, guaranteeing a well balanced and unified landscape.
